Output 658518034da9820619113dc31139a72fce1befc983334df33752f454a2043d7c:1

value
94305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61d772e82b49028340f9825434a42f7e7f9c39e0 OP_EQUAL
address
3AcMZoN74aeznYPRKCkRTsTqHvPbxBq5iG
transaction
658518034da9820619113dc31139a72fce1befc983334df33752f454a2043d7c
spent
true